Leaf spring length

My 77 SWB C10 Silverado has a weak spring on the pass. side. I went to the local spring shop and they measured my springs at 56" long, 26" from the front spring eylet to the center bolt, 30" from rear spring eye to the center bolt. I've been told the spring on a 1/2 ton SWB is 52" long and 56" for the LWB 1/2 ton. This is a factory SWB frame and the hangers are riveted to the frame, haven't been moved, and the frame hasn't been shortened. The spring shop can make me new ones no problem but I'm curious if any other guys out there have the same length spring on their SWB 1/2 ton. Could one order the heavier springs back in the day? It is a puzzlement to me. I hope Keith Sizemore, the square body guru will chime in
